    And by the way A-Sana is not a good transliteration. As Sana is correct. The name is Al Sana, Al being the definite article. When the definite article is followed by certain letters (eg S, sh, d, t, z), the “l” sound is replaced by the sound that follows (in this case “s”), which has the effect of changing the pronunciation such that the “l” is dropped, and the sound following the “l” is doubled. Doubled sounds are pronounced in Arabic, and can make a difference in the meaning of words and phrases.
